| Description of the problem | My jeep has start to put off the smell of rotten eggs. I believe that the catalyst converter has some kind off issue. There are fumes coming out of my car and in my car. I believe it is a result of a bad catalyst converter. Engine light has been coming on after i have changed the sensors. There is no way the catalyst should be bad. I read there are issues with this model vehicles catalyst converter. This has been on going for over a year and a half and i have been replacing parts spending money that are not fixing the problem |
